लिनक्स ऑपरेटिंग सिस्टम और इसकी विशेषताएं क्या है

समस्याओं को खत्म करने के लिए हमारे साधन का प्रयास करें





एक ऑपरेटिंग सिस्टम एक कंप्यूटर के उपयोगकर्ता और कंप्यूटर हार्डवेयर के बीच एक इंटरफ़ेस है। यह सॉफ्टवेयर का एक संग्रह है जो कंप्यूटर हार्डवेयर संसाधनों का प्रबंधन करता है और कंप्यूटर के कार्यक्रमों के लिए सामान्य सेवाएं प्रदान करता है। ऑपरेटिंग सिस्टम का शॉर्ट टर्म OS है। और, यह एक कंप्यूटर सिस्टम में सिस्टम सॉफ्टवेयर का एक अनिवार्य घटक है। एक ओएस का मुख्य उद्देश्य एक ऐसे वातावरण को वहन करना है जिसमें एक उपयोगकर्ता एक कार्यक्रम को कुशल या सुविधाजनक तरीके से निष्पादित कर सकता है। यह आलेख लिनक्स ऑपरेटिंग सिस्टम द क्या है का अवलोकन देता है ऑपरेटिंग सिस्टम के प्रकार उनकी वास्तुकला और विशेषताएं।

लिनक्स ऑपरेटिंग सिस्टम

लिनक्स ऑपरेटिंग सिस्टम



ऑपरेटिंग सिस्टम को कंप्यूटर के प्रकार के आधार पर छह प्रकारों में वर्गीकृत किया जाता है, जिसे वे सिंगल यूजर सिंगल टास्क ऑपरेटिंग सिस्टम, रियल टाइम ऑपरेटिंग सिस्टम, सिंगल यूजर, मल्टीटास्किंग ऑपरेटिंग सिस्टम, मल्टीएयर ऑपरेटिंग सिस्टम, वितरित ऑपरेटिंग सिस्टम और एम्बेडेड ऑपरेटिंग सिस्टम जैसे नियंत्रित करते हैं। एक ऑपरेटिंग सिस्टम प्रदान करने वाली विशिष्ट सेवाओं में शामिल हैं: एक कार्य अनुसूचक, मेमोरी मैनेजर, डिस्क मैनेजर, नेटवर्क मैनेजर, अन्य I / O सेवाएं और सुरक्षा प्रबंधक।


लिनक्स ऑपरेटिंग सिस्टम क्या है?

लिनक्स ऑपरेटिंग सिस्टम UNIX ऑपरेटिंग सिस्टम के लोकप्रिय संस्करणों में से एक है, जिसे व्यक्तिगत कंप्यूटर उपयोगकर्ताओं के लिए मुफ्त या कम लागत वाला ऑपरेटिंग सिस्टम देने के लिए डिज़ाइन किया गया है। इसने तेजी से प्रदर्शन और बहुत कुशल प्रणाली के रूप में ख्याति प्राप्त की। यह एक जीयूआई (ग्राफिकल यूजर इंटरफेस), टीसीपी / आईपी, एमएसीएस संपादक, एक्स विंडो सिस्टम, आदि सहित एक उल्लेखनीय पूर्ण ऑपरेटिंग सिस्टम है।



LINUX ऑपरेटिंग सिस्टम का इतिहास

लिनक्स का इतिहास 1991 में फिनलैंड के छात्र लिनुस टॉर्वाल्ड्स द्वारा एक व्यक्तिगत परियोजना की शुरुआत के साथ एक नया मुफ्त ऑपरेटिंग सिस्टम कर्नेल बनाने के लिए शुरू हुआ। तब से, परिणामस्वरूप लिनक्स कर्नेल पूरे इतिहास में निरंतर वृद्धि द्वारा चिह्नित किया गया है।

  • वर्ष 1991 में, लिनक्स को फिनलैंड के एक छात्र लिनुस टोरवाल्ड्स ने पेश किया था।
  • Hewlett Packard UniX (HP-UX) 8.0 जारी किया गया था।
  • वर्ष 1992 में, हेवलेट पैकर्ड 9.0 जारी किया गया था।
  • वर्ष 1993 में, नेटबीएसडी 0.8 और फ्रीबीएसडी 1.0 जारी किए गए।
  • वर्ष 1994 में, Red Hat Linux को पेश किया गया, Caldera की स्थापना ब्रायन स्पार्क्स और रैनसम लव और NetBSD1.0 ने जारी की।
  • वर्ष 1995 में, FreeBSD 2.0 और HP UX 10.0 जारी किया गया था।
  • वर्ष 1996 में, K डेस्कटॉप वातावरण को मथायस एट्रिच द्वारा विकसित किया गया था।
  • वर्ष 1997 में, HP-UX 11.0 जारी किया गया था।
  • वर्ष 1998 में, SGI यूनिक्स की पांचवीं पीढ़ी यानी IRIX 6.5, सन सोलारिस 7 ऑपरेटिंग सिस्टम और फ्री बीएसडी 3.0 जारी किया गया था।
  • वर्ष 2000 में, SCO सर्वर सॉफ्टवेयर डिवीजन और पेशेवर सेवा प्रभाग के साथ काल्डेरा सिस्टम्स के समझौते की घोषणा की गई थी।
  • वर्ष 2001 में, लिनस टोरवाल्ड्स ने लिनक्स 2.4 संस्करण स्रोत कोड जारी किया।
  • वर्ष 2001 में, Microsoft ने Lindows.com के खिलाफ ट्रेडमार्क मुकदमा दायर किया
  • वर्ष 2004 में, Lindows का नाम बदलकर Linspire कर दिया गया था।
  • वर्ष 2004 में, उबंटू की पहली रिलीज हुई थी।
  • वर्ष 2005 में, द प्रोजेक्ट, ओपनएसयूएसई ने नोवेल के समुदाय से मुफ्त वितरण शुरू किया।
  • वर्ष 2006 में, Oracle ने Red Hat का अपना वितरण जारी किया।
  • वर्ष 2007 में, डेल ने उबंटू प्री के साथ लैपटॉप वितरित करना शुरू कर दिया।
  • वर्ष 2011 में, लिनक्स कर्नेल 3.0 संस्करण जारी किया गया था।
  • वर्ष 2013 में, Googles Linux पर आधारित एंड्रॉइड ने स्‍मार्टफोन के 75% स्‍मार्टफोन मार्केट शेयर का दावा किया, फोन की संख्या के लिहाज से।
  • वर्ष 2014 में, Ubuntu ने 22,000,000 उपयोगकर्ताओं का दावा किया था।
लिनक्स का इतिहास

लिनक्स का इतिहास

लिनक्स सिस्टम आर्किटेक्चर

लिनक्स ऑपरेटिंग सिस्टम की वास्तुकला में मुख्य रूप से ये घटक हैं: कर्नेल, हार्डवेयर परत, सिस्टम लाइब्रेरी, शेल और सिस्टम उपयोगिता।

लिनक्स का आर्किटेक्चर

लिनक्स का आर्किटेक्चर

1. कर्नेल ऑपरेटिंग सिस्टम का मुख्य भाग है, जो LINUX ऑपरेटिंग सिस्टम की सभी प्रमुख गतिविधियों के लिए जिम्मेदार है। इस ऑपरेटिंग सिस्टम के होते हैं विभिन्न मॉड्यूल और अंतर्निहित हार्डवेयर के साथ सीधे इंटरैक्ट करता है। कर्नेल सिस्टम को एप्लिकेशन प्रोग्राम या निम्न-स्तरीय हार्डवेयर विवरण छिपाने के लिए आवश्यक अमूर्तता प्रदान करता है। गुठली के प्रकार इस प्रकार हैं:


  • अखंड कर्नेल
  • सूक्ष्म गुठली
  • एक्सो गुठली
  • हाइब्रिड गुठली

2. सिस्टम लाइब्रेरी विशेष कार्य हैं, जिनका उपयोग ऑपरेटिंग सिस्टम की कार्यक्षमता को लागू करने के लिए किया जाता है और कर्नेल मॉड्यूल के कोड एक्सेस अधिकारों की आवश्यकता नहीं होती है।

3. सिस्टम उपयोगिता कार्यक्रम व्यक्तिगत, और विशेष-स्तरीय कार्यों को करने के लिए उत्तरदायी हैं।

4. LINUX ऑपरेटिंग सिस्टम की हार्डवेयर लेयर में परिधीय उपकरण जैसे RAM, HDD, CPU शामिल हैं।

5. शेल उपयोगकर्ता और कर्नेल के बीच एक इंटरफ़ेस है, और यह कर्नेल की सेवाओं की पुष्टि करता है। यह उपयोगकर्ता से आदेश लेता है और कर्नेल के कार्यों को निष्पादित करता है। शेल विभिन्न प्रकार के ऑपरेटिंग सिस्टम में मौजूद है, जिन्हें दो प्रकारों में वर्गीकृत किया गया है: कमांड लाइन के गोले और ग्राफिकल शेल।

कमांड लाइन के गोले एक कमांड लाइन इंटरफेस प्रदान करते हैं, जबकि ग्राफिकल लाइन के गोले एक ग्राफिकल यूजर इंटरफेस प्रदान करते हैं। हालांकि दोनों गोले ऑपरेशन करते हैं, लेकिन ग्राफिकल यूजर इंटरफेस शेल कमांड लाइन इंटरफेस शेल की तुलना में धीमा प्रदर्शन करते हैं। गोले के प्रकारों को चार में वर्गीकृत किया गया है:

  • कोर्न खोल
  • बॉर्न शेल
  • सी शेल
  • POSIX खोल

लिनक्स ऑपरेटिंग सिस्टम की विशेषताएं

लिनक्स ऑपरेटिंग सिस्टम की मुख्य विशेषताएं हैं

पोर्टेबल: लिनक्स ऑपरेटिंग सिस्टम विभिन्न प्रकार के हार्डवेयर पर काम कर सकता है और साथ ही लिनक्स कर्नेल किसी भी प्रकार के हार्डवेयर प्लेटफ़ॉर्म की स्थापना का समर्थन करता है।

खुला स्त्रोत: LINUX ऑपरेटिंग सिस्टम का स्रोत कोड स्वतंत्र रूप से उपलब्ध है और, LINUX ऑपरेटिंग सिस्टम की क्षमता को बढ़ाने के लिए, कई टीमें सहयोग करती हैं।

बहुउद्देशीय: लिनक्स ऑपरेटिंग सिस्टम एक बहुउद्देशीय प्रणाली है, जिसका अर्थ है, कई उपयोगकर्ता एक ही समय में रैम, मेमोरी या एप्लिकेशन प्रोग्राम जैसे सिस्टम संसाधनों तक पहुंच सकते हैं।

मल्टीप्रोग्रामिंग: लिनक्स ऑपरेटिंग सिस्टम एक मल्टीप्रोग्रामिंग सिस्टम है, जिसका अर्थ है कि एक ही समय में कई एप्लिकेशन चल सकते हैं।

पदानुक्रमित फ़ाइल सिस्टम: लिनक्स ऑपरेटिंग सिस्टम एक मानक फ़ाइल संरचना की पुष्टि करता है जिसमें सिस्टम फाइलें या उपयोगकर्ता फाइलें व्यवस्थित होती हैं।

शैल: लिनक्स ऑपरेटिंग सिस्टम एक विशेष दुभाषिया कार्यक्रम प्रदान करता है, जिसका उपयोग ओएस के कमांड को निष्पादित करने के लिए किया जा सकता है। इसका उपयोग कॉल एप्लिकेशन प्रोग्राम जैसे कई प्रकार के ऑपरेशन करने के लिए किया जा सकता है, और इसी तरह।

सुरक्षा: लिनक्स ऑपरेटिंग सिस्टम उपयोगकर्ता प्रदान करता है सुरक्षा प्रणालियां डेटा या पासवर्ड सुरक्षा के एन्क्रिप्शन या विशेष फ़ाइलों तक नियंत्रित पहुंच जैसे प्रमाणीकरण सुविधाओं का उपयोग करना।

LINUX की विशेषताएं

LINUX की विशेषताएं

लिनक्स ऑपरेटिंग सिस्टम के अनुप्रयोग

आजकल, लिनक्स एक बहु अरब डॉलर का उद्योग है। दुनिया भर में हजारों कंपनियां और सरकारें लिनक्स ओएस का उपयोग सामर्थ्य, कम लाइसेंस शुल्क और समय और धन के कारण कर रही हैं। लिनक्स का उपयोग कई इलेक्ट्रॉनिक उपकरणों में किया जाता है, जो दुनिया भर में उपभोक्ताओं के लिए उपलब्ध हैं। कुछ लोकप्रिय की सूची लिनक्स आधारित इलेक्ट्रॉनिक उपकरण इसमें शामिल हैं:

  • डेल इंस्पिरॉन मिनी 9 और 12
  • गार्मिन नुवी 860, 880, और 5000
  • Google Android देव फोन 1
  • एचपी मिनी 1000
  • लेनोवो आइडियापैड एस 9
  • मोटोरोला MotoRokr EM35 फोन
  • एक लैपटॉप प्रति बच्चा XO2
  • सोनी ब्राविया टेलीविजन
  • सोनी रीडर
  • TiVo डिजिटल वीडियो रिकॉर्डर
  • वोल्वो इन-कार नेविगेशन सिस्टम
  • यामाहा मोटिफ कीबोर्ड
लिनक्स अनुप्रयोग

लिनक्स अनुप्रयोग

इसलिए, यह सब लिनक्स ऑपरेटिंग सिस्टम, इतिहास, वास्तुकला, सुविधाओं और लिनक्स ऑपरेटिंग सिस्टम के अनुप्रयोगों के बारे में है जिसका उपयोग किया जा सकता है कंप्यूटर विज्ञान परियोजनाओं । इसके अलावा, इस लेख के बारे में किसी भी प्रश्न के लिए या नवीनतम इलेक्ट्रॉनिक्स प्रोजेक्ट , आप नीचे टिप्पणी अनुभाग में टिप्पणी करके अपनी प्रतिक्रिया दे सकते हैं।